Two-Factor Authentication in Blockchain-Based Platforms

Two-Factor Authentication in Blockchain-Based Platforms

Two-factor authentication (2FA) has emerged as a critical security measure in various digital platforms, with blockchain-based systems being no exception. As blockchain technology continues to evolve, the need for enhanced security protocols grows, particularly due to the increasing incidents of cyberattacks and data breaches. This article explores the significance of two-factor authentication in blockchain-based platforms and its benefits for users.

The fundamental principle of two-factor authentication is to provide an additional layer of security beyond the traditional username and password. In blockchain environments, where transactions can often carry significant value, implementing 2FA can help ensure that only authorized users have access to their wallets or accounts. This dual-layer protection mitigates the risk of unauthorized access, making it considerably more difficult for attackers to compromise an account.

One of the most recognizable forms of 2FA is the use of time-based one-time passwords (TOTP), generated by authentication apps such as Google Authenticator or Authy. When users log in, they not only enter their password but also provide a code generated by the app. This real-time verification process makes it exponentially more challenging for intruders to gain access, as they would need both the password and the dynamic code sent to the user’s device.

Moreover, blockchain platforms can also utilize SMS-based authentication, where a unique code is sent to a user's registered mobile number each time they try to access their account. However, it is essential to note that SMS-based 2FA can be less secure due to the risk of SIM swapping attacks. Therefore, platforms should encourage users to opt for more secure methods, such as authentication apps or hardware tokens, which are less susceptible to interception.

The integration of two-factor authentication within blockchain frameworks not only safeguards users’ assets but also promotes trust and credibility in the platform itself. When users feel secure about their transactions and account safety, they are more likely to engage with the platform consistently. This trust ultimately leads to higher user retention and satisfaction, critical factors for the sustained success of any blockchain project.

In addition to enhancing security, 2FA can also play a significant role in compliance with regulatory standards. As governments around the world continue to implement stricter regulations around data protection and privacy, blockchain platforms adopting robust security measures, such as two-factor authentication, will be better positioned to meet these guidelines. This proactive approach towards cybersecurity can help avoid potential legal complications and foster a more reputable image in the industry.

Despite its advantages, two-factor authentication is not without its challenges. Some users may find the additional step of verification cumbersome, leading to lower engagement rates or the abandonment of accounts. It is crucial for blockchain platforms to strike a balance between security and user experience, perhaps by providing clear instructions or making the 2FA process as seamless as possible.

To summarize, two-factor authentication serves as a crucial element in the security architecture of blockchain-based platforms. By requiring users to verify their identities through multiple methods, 2FA significantly reduces the risk of unauthorized access, builds user trust, and helps ensure compliance with emerging regulatory standards. As the landscape of blockchain technology continues to grow, the adoption of enhanced security measures, including two-factor authentication, will be paramount in protecting users’ assets and information.